No, there is no direct bus from Prague station to Udine (Region). However, there are services departing from Prague Florenc Central Bus Station and arriving at Tricesimo via Udine.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 12h 2m.
No, there is no direct train from Prague to Udine (Region). However, there are services departing from Praha Hlavni Nadrazi and arriving at Tricesimo-S. Pelagio via Wien Hbf and Udine.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 11h 24m.
The distance between Prague and Udine (Region) is 547 km. The road distance is 638.8 km.
